    Suffolk University is seeking qualified candidates for the position of Research Analyst in our Office of Institutional Research and Assessment. The Research Analyst will join the OIRA, working under the supervision of the Associate Provost, and will support the accurate, timely, effective, and efficient delivery and communication of research and reporting of institutional data. The analyst will work collaboratively with university leadership in utilizing data analytics to inform strategic initiatives and in the evaluation of such efforts. The analyst will assist with the systematic organization of data, data utilization, and reporting systems and the management of relational databases.

    Primary/Principal Responsibilities:

    • Collaborate with leadership in reporting on and analyzing Suffolk University’s Strategic initiatives.
    • Help maintain institutional databases and data warehousing used in institutional reporting.
    • Operate a variety of software packages for data management and statistical analyses to support critical efforts in data visualization informing decision making.
    • Effectively collaborate with a wide range of institutional constituents in regard to data management and reporting. Clearly communicate findings through reports, dashboards, and other data visualizations to support constituents.

    Requirements/Qualifications
    • Masters Degree or 2 to 3 years professional experience
    • Institutional Research and experience within higher educational systems preferred
    • Knowledge of Statistical Packages (e.g., SPSS, R, STATA)
    • Advanced Excel skills (e.g., Pivot Tables)
    • Data Visualization Skills, Tableau preferred
    • Knowledge/Experience with database management software is a plus e.g., Python and SQL
